Galle – Colonial Charm by the Sea

Located on the southern coast, Galle is best known for the historic Galle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age Site built by the Portuguese and later expanded by the Dutch. The fort’s cobblestone streets, colonial buildings, and ocean views create a timeless atmosphere.

Inside the fort, visitors can explore boutique shops, art galleries, cafés, and museums, all while enjoying stunning sunsets over the Indian Ocean. Galle perfectly blends history, architecture, and coastal beauty, making it one of Sri Lanka’s most photogenic destinations.
